"I am a perfectionist that way," he said. "That's why I obviously never did another TV series. I'm not going to try and beat that. I can't beat that." "I already have the material to do another special," he added. "But I always like to give a little less than you really want. A little less.", "We could've done one, two, three more years. The reason people still love that show is we didn't wear it out.", Seinfeld joked, "I don't care about the world."
"I'm doing what I like. You do what you like, Howard," he said. "That is the genius of Howard Stern — I'm going to do it the way I want to do it and that's what people respond to, that's what they like. They don't want you catering to them. They want you catering to yourself. That's your art.", aired for nine seasons on NBC from 1989 to 1998. The show followed Seinfeld's character and his friends in New York City.
The series won several awards, including an Emmy for outstanding comedy series in 1993 and a Golden Globe Award for best TV series in 1994.
